  • Abstract
    A novel planar reconfigurable antenna on a thin dielectric substrate based on the Yagi-Uda design rationale is proposed. This design not only can provide the end-fire beam scan with high directivities (at least 7.6 dBi) over a 60° coverage but also can operate at a fixed frequency without frequency shift when beam scans. The efficiencies of the antenna in all scanning scenarios are better than 78.5% or -1 dBi in terms of the 3D average gain.
